Highlights The Department of Computer Science was established in the year 1992 to mark the Post Centenary Golden Jubilee celebrations of the college. Many of the young aspirants could not find opportunities to become computer professional at the that time, since only a few colleges offered M.C.A Degree course, that can be afforded by a student belonging to an under privileged community. Dr. Raja Raman, the then Principal and Dr. Karunanidhi then H.O.D. of Physics made the dreams of students belonging to the weaker section of the community come true, by coming up with an idea of establishing the department of Computer Science in the year 1992. The Department has now branched with M.Phil. in the year 2012 and Ph.D. in the year 2010. Now the Department has transformed itself as a PG and Research Department of Computer Science. Students of M.C.A. are placed in well known and leading MNC companies. Some of them are successful entrepreneurs in the field of Information Technology. The internship and project in their curriculum is the gateway to acquire better job opportunities. A special and noteworthy mention about one of our alumni Mr. K. Nagarajan (2002 – 2005 Batch) who is a physically challenged (able to only crawl) is working as Test Manager, Maverick (MNC) Systems.
In memory of Rao Bahadur P. Ranganatha Mudaliar, M.A., Professor of Mathematics and Natural Philosophy, Presidency College, Madras, his admirers established the Victoria Students’ Hostel in 30th January 1900 in the Government land. Sir Arthur Havelock, Governor of Madras, performed the ceremony of opening the Victoria students’ Hostel in the presence of many distinguished ladies and gentlemen. This Hostel was taken over by the Government of Tamilnadu from 14.06.1987. In accordance with G.O. Ms. No. 608. Education Dept. dated 16.04.1987, the Principal of the Presidency College, Chennai-05 was instructed by the Commissioner of Collegiate Education, Chennai - 6, to run this Hostel.
Dr.M.Rajendra Prasad, the first President of India opened the Presidency College Women Students’ Hostel on 08th August 1958. It is located in the Omanthurar Government Estate, Chepauk, the heart of the Chennai City. It is located just 500 mts away from Chepauk Railway Station and Bus Stand. Several study centers are around in accessible distance. The hostel caters to a cross section of society. With a locality that is safe for women, rooms that are hygienic, food that is homely which is provided to students at very nominal fees and amenities that are comforting, we can guarantee a calm and satisfying stay in the hostel. Many students from rural areas of Tamil Nadu and students from other states of India are also staying in the Hostel. For them it is a home away from home. Specially Challenged (Visually Challenged, Hearing Impaired and Physically Challenged) students are specially attended by teacher volunteers and caters to their needs in gaining their livelihood. An herbal garden is maintained in the hostel campus. 24 × 7 security and access to medical facilities are provided. The hostel has a deputy warden (residential) & students can approach the warden round the clock & also for emergency. Important festivals of our country are celebrated with traditional fervor. The hostel provides leading daily newspapers (English & Tamil). General Knowledge books, Competitive exam books and others are available in the Hostel Library. Because of the prime location & safety aspects, parents feel extremely satisfied after admitting their ward. OBJECTIVES OF HOSTEL LIFE ARE: (a) to ensure that the students are able to devote adequate time to their studies and research. (b) to ensure that the students coming from different parts of the country learn to live together and strengthen their relations with mutual co-operation and goodwill. (c) to develop a climate congenial for co-curricular and extra-curricular activities of students. Hostel Committee: For the proper integration of the student's life, hostel will have a Hostel Committee consisting of Warden(s) and members nominated by the Warden.
